 How Does Cloud Computing Technology Work?

 Cloud technology refers to using remote servers, software, and networks to store, manage, and process data over the internet. The technology is based on the guide of virtualization, where resources are shared across multiple users or applications. Cloud technology provides users with on-demand access to various services and resources, enabling them to work more flexibly, efficiently, and cost-effectively. The way it works has been discussed below.

  1. Infrastructure: Cloud technology consists of a vast network of servers, storage devices, and networking equipment owned and operated by cloud service providers (CSPs). The infrastructure is designed to be highly scalable, flexible, and resilient to ensure users can access resources anytime.
  2. Services: CSPs offer a range of services to users, including storage, computing, networking, security, and applications. These services are available on demand, which means users can access and use them as and when needed.
  3. Virtualization: Cloud technology is based on the principle of virtualization, where resources are shared across multiple users or applications. This enables users to access resources as if they were dedicated to them without worrying about managing or maintaining the underlying infrastructure.
  4. Connectivity: Cloud technology relies on the internet for connectivity, which means that users can access cloud-based resources from anywhere with an internet connection. This enables users to work remotely and collaborate with others in real time, improving productivity and flexibility.
  5. Pay-As-You-Go: Cloud technology is typically priced on a pay-as-you-go basis, which means that users only pay for the resources they use. This makes it a cost-effective option for businesses, as they can scale their usage up or down without worrying about significant upfront investments.

Cost Savings

One of the most significant impacts of cloud computing on businesses is cost savings. Companies are no longer required to invest in costly hardware and software or maintain complex IT infrastructures. Instead, they can access the services they need on a pay-as-you-go basis, reducing their upfront capital expenditure and ongoing operating costs. Cloud providers deliver different pricing models, such as subscription-based or pay-as-you-go. This allows businesses to choose the services they need and pay only for their use. This means that businesses can avoid the costs of purchasing and maintaining their hardware and software, which can be a significant expense.

Additionally, cloud computing providers typically provide automatic updates and upgrades to their services, eliminating the need for businesses to invest in expensive and time-consuming upgrades. This means that businesses can concentrate on their core operations and leave the maintenance and management of their IT infrastructure to the cloud provider. The cost savings associated with cloud computing can be substantial, particularly for small and medium-sized businesses that may need more resources to invest in their IT infrastructure. By leveraging cloud computing services, businesses can reduce costs and become more competitive in their markets.

Scalability

Scalability is another significant impact of cloud computing on businesses. Cloud computing also enables businesses to scale their IT infrastructure up or down, depending on their changing needs. This flexibility allows companies to respond quickly to market demands and grow or shrink their operations as necessary. Traditionally, scaling an IT infrastructure involves significant upfront hardware, software, and personnel investments. With cloud computing, businesses can fast and efficiently access the resources they need to support their operations without incurring significant capital expenditures. Cloud providers offer various services and pricing options tailored to a business’s needs.

For example, businesses can scale their computing resources up during peak periods of demand, such as holiday sales or product launches, and then back down during quieter periods to avoid unnecessary costs. Scaling quickly and efficiently enables businesses to be more elegant and responsive to altering market conditions. Cloud computing enables businesses to enter new markets or expand their operations without significant capital investment, making it an appealing choice for startups and growing businesses. Scalability is a crucial benefit of cloud computing, enabling businesses to respond quickly to changing market conditions and remain competitive in their industries.

Disaster Recovery

Disaster recovery is another significant impact of cloud computing on businesses. Cloud computing provides businesses with reliable and cost-effective disaster recovery options, which can help minimize system failures, data loss, and other disasters. By storing data and applications in the cloud, businesses can access their data and applications from anywhere with an internet connection. Businesses can quickly recover data and resume operations in a disaster or system failure. Cloud computing providers generally deliver high levels of redundancy and backup, ensuring businesses can quickly recover their data during a disaster. This means businesses no longer need to invest in expensive backup and recovery solutions or maintain complex disaster recovery plans.

Additionally, cloud computing providers typically offer automatic updates and patches to their services, which can help to improve security and prevent data loss. This reduces the risk of system failures and can help businesses minimize the impact of disasters. Cloud computing supplies businesses with a dependable and cost-effective disaster recovery solution, which can help minimize system failures, data loss, and other disasters. By leveraging cloud-based disaster recovery solutions, businesses can ensure the continuity of their operations and minimize the risk of downtime and lost revenue.

Increased Security

Increased security is another significant impact of cloud computing on businesses. Cloud computing providers typically offer advanced security features and protocols that can help to protect businesses from cyber threats and data breaches. Cloud providers often have dedicated teams of security experts who monitor their systems 24/7 and implement the latest security measures to protect against cyber threats. Additionally, cloud providers typically offer advanced encryption, multi-factor authentication, and other security features that can assist in safeguarding sensitive data and contain unauthorized access. Businesses can also benefit from increased physical security by storing data in the cloud.

Cloud providers typically have robust physical security measures, including security cameras, biometric access controls, and backup power supplies, to ensure their systems are always available and secure. Cloud computing can also improve the security of remote workforces. With cloud-based tools and services, employees can access data and applications from anywhere with an internet connection, enabling businesses to provide secure and flexible remote access to their systems. Increased security is a significant benefit of cloud computing, enabling businesses to protect sensitive data, prevent cyber threats, and improve the security of remote workforces. By leveraging cloud providers’ advanced security features and protocols, businesses can reduce the risk of data breaches and other security incidents.

Developers

Cloud computing has significantly impacted developers, changing how they build and deploy applications. It enables developers to build and deploy applications more quickly and easily. Developers can use cloud-based development platforms and services that provide pre-built components and infrastructure, enabling them to focus on building application logic rather than managing infrastructure. Cloud computing enables developers to build applications that are highly scalable and can handle a large number of users and data. Developers can use cloud-based platforms and services that provide automatic scaling and load balancing, enabling applications to scale up or down based on demand. Cloud computing enables developers to build and deploy applications more cost-effectively.

Developers can use cloud-based platforms and services that provide pay-as-you-go pricing models, enabling them to pay only for the resources they use. It enables developers to access cutting-edge technologies and services previously only available to larger organizations. Developers can use cloud-based services, among other things, to build more innovative and sophisticated applications. Cloud computing enables developers to collaborate more effectively with other developers and stakeholders. Developers can use cloud-based development platforms and tools that provide real-time collaboration and version control, enabling them to work together on the same codebase.
